I saw a program talking about the manufacturing of the Titanic, where they said that the rivets were done manually and the rivetors were paid per rivet therefore encouraging them to do a fast job so they'd be paid higher therefore making some of them possibly faulty but that's speculation. Welding techniques that could've made the rivets and plates stronger wouldnt come into play until years later.
